Understanding Your Electrical Outlets and Safety Options
As noted by safety inspector Elena Vance, "The first step in any effective safeguarding protocol is a thorough assessment of the existing environment." This principle is paramount when childproofing your home's electrical system. You must first identify the outlet types you have. Standard two- or three-prong outlets are the most common. Ground Fault Circuit Interrupter (GFCI) outlets, typically found in kitchens and bathrooms, have "Test" and "Reset" buttons and are designed to prevent electrocution. Modern building codes now require Tamper-Resistant (TR) outlets, which have built-in shutters that block foreign objects unless equal pressure is applied to both slots simultaneously, as with a plug.
Fortunately, securing these points is a manageable DIY project that does not require an electrician. The primary safety solutions fall into distinct categories. Outlet covers are simple plug-in caps, while outlet plates replace the existing wall plate, often with built-in sliding mechanisms. For a more permanent barrier, sliding safety latches attach to the plate, and large box covers encase the entire outlet and any plugged-in cords. Understanding these options empowers you to choose the most effective protection for each location in your home.

Installing Outlet Cover Plates
For a more permanent and tamper-resistant solution, consider replacing the standard wall plate. First, turn off the power to the outlet at the circuit breaker for absolute safety. Using a screwdriver, remove the existing faceplate. Then, attach the new childproof cover plate, which typically features a spring-loaded sliding mechanism that conceals the sockets, using the provided screws. Restore power and test the sliding action. While this involves the electrical box, it does not require wiring and thus avoids the need for a licensed electrician.
Installing Simple Plug-In Outlet Covers
A common problem for parents is finding a quick, temporary solution for unused outlets. Simple plug-in outlet covers are the most accessible option. These basic plastic plugs are inserted directly into the socket slots, creating a physical barrier.
The primary advantage is their ease of use: you simply press them in. They are also very affordable and require no tools. However, a significant con is that they can be a choking hazard if removed by a curious child. Additionally, they are easy for toddlers to pull out once they discover how.
For safety, ensure each cover fits snugly and is difficult for you to remove with a gentle tug. Never leave loose covers around, and consider upgrading to a more permanent style as your child grows. While perfect for renters or immediate use, for a permanent and tamper-resistant installation, consulting a licensed electrician for built-in solutions is often recommended.
Mounting Sliding Safety Plate Covers
During a recent home project, I realized that standard plug-in covers were insufficient for outlets behind furniture, which my toddler accessed by crawling. For these high-traffic or frequently used receptacles, sliding safety plate covers offer a robust, permanent solution that doesn't require an electrician. Installation is straightforward. First, ensure the power is off at the circuit breaker for safety. You will typically need only a standard screwdriver. Remove the existing outlet's faceplate by unscrewing the center screw. Align the new sliding cover's mounting plate over the outlet, threading the screws through the provided holes and into the original electrical box. Tighten securely but avoid over-tightening, which can warp the plate. Finally, attach the sliding faceplate. To ensure smooth operation, test the sliding mechanism several times; it should move freely to reveal the plug slots without sticking. This durable system provides reliable protection with everyday convenience.
Advanced Childproofing: Outlet Box Covers and Furniture Placement
I remember the day my toddler, fascinated by the blinking lights of our entertainment center, made a beeline for the power strip. It was a stark reminder that basic outlet covers weren't enough for our multi-plug setups. For these complex areas, advanced childproofing is your best friend. Enter the outlet box cover, a larger, hard-shell case that completely encases power strips and multi-outlet extensions. These boxes lock shut, preventing little fingers from pulling out plugs or tampering with the strip itself. They are a robust, set-it-and-forget-it solution that provides peace of mind for tech-heavy zones.
As a supplementary strategy, consider smart furniture placement. Strategically positioning a heavy armchair or a sturdy bookcase in front of a rarely used outlet can create a simple physical barrier. However, this tactic requires serious caution. You must be meticulous with cord management, ensuring all cords are secured and out of reach to prevent tripping or chewing hazards. Never rely solely on furniture, and remember, for any permanent electrical modifications, consulting a qualified electrician is always the safest course. Think of furniture as a helpful layer in your safety strategy, not the foundation.
Maintaining and Testing Your Childproofing Solutions
I remember the quiet pride I felt after installing those first outlet covers, believing my toddler’s world was instantly safer. Yet, true safety is not a single act but a vigilant practice. Your childproofing solutions require consistent maintenance to remain effective, a responsibility that falls squarely on you and does not necessitate a call to an electrician for routine upkeep.
Establish a monthly ritual. Press firmly on each installed cover to ensure no loosening has occurred, a common issue as plugs are repeatedly removed. Simultaneously, test every GFCI outlet by pressing its "Test" button, which should immediately cut power, followed by the "Reset" button to restore it. This simple check verifies a critical layer of protection against shocks. As your child grows and their curiosity and dexterity evolve, so must your solutions. Re-evaluate your chosen methods periodically. The sliding covers that thwarted a curious crawler may be quickly decoded by a clever preschooler, signaling a need for a more advanced option. This proactive cycle of inspection, testing, and adaptation is the cornerstone of enduring electrical safety in a dynamic home.
When to Call a Professional Electrician
Here's a curious fact: the tamper-resistant (TR) outlets now required in new homes have a built-in safety shutter system that only opens when equal pressure is applied to both slots, like when plugging in a cord. While plug-in covers are excellent for immediate DIY safety, some situations require this permanent, code-compliant upgrade and that is when you need a professional electrician.
Knowing the limits of DIY is crucial for true safety. You should call a licensed electrician for any task involving the internal wiring or the outlet box itself. This includes upgrading your old outlets to modern TR models, which is one of the most effective long-term solutions. Furthermore, if an outlet is damaged, cracked, feels warm, sparks, or doesn't hold plugs snugly, a professional must assess and repair it. These are signs of potential faulty wiring or fire hazards. Finally, if you wish to install entirely new outlets in your child's room to better accommodate furniture layout and reduce cord clutter, this is not a DIY job. A qualified electrician will ensure the installation meets all safety codes, providing you with peace of mind that goes beyond a simple cover.
